NOTE 12 – SECURED DEBENTURE

 

DPTI issued a convertible Debenture to the University (see Note 1) in exchange for the Patents assigned to the Company, in the amount of Canadian $1,500,000, or US$1,491,923 on December 16, 2010, the date of the Debenture. On April 24, 2017, DPTI issued a replacement secured term Debenture in the same CAD 1,500,000 amount as the original Debenture. The interest rate is the Bank of Canada Prime overnight rate plus 1% per annum. The Debenture had an initial required payment of CAD 42,000 (US$33,385) due on April 24, 2018 for reimbursement to the University of its research and development costs, and this has been paid. Interest-only maintenance payments are due annually starting after April 24, 2018. Payment of the principal begins on the earlier of (a) three years following two consecutive quarters of positive ear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ization, (b) six years from April 24, 2017, or (c) in the event DPTI fails to raise defined capital amounts or secure defined contract amounts by April 24 in the years 2018, 2019, and 2020. The Company has raised funds in excess of the amount required for 2020, 2019 and 2018. Beginning in 2023, The principal repayment amounts will be due quarterly over a six-year period in the amount of Canadian Dollars 62,500. Based on the exchange rate between the Canadian Dollar and the U.S. Dollar on December 31, 2018, the quarterly principal repayment amounts will be US$48,447. The Debenture is secured by the Patents assigned by the University to DPTI by an Assignment Agreement on December 16, 2010. DPTI has pledged the Patents, and granted a lien on them pursuant to an Escrow Agreement dated April 24, 2017, between DPTI and the University.

 

The Debenture was initially recorded at the $1,491,923 equivalent U.S. Dollar amount of Canadian 1,500,000 as of December 16, 2010, the date of the original Debenture. The liability is being adjusted quarterly based on the current exchange value of the Canadian dollar to the U.S. dollar at the end of each quarter. The adjustment is recorded as unrealized gain or loss in the change of the value of the two currencies during the quarter. The Debenture also includes a provision requiring DPTI to pay the University a 2% royalty on sales of any and all products or services which incorporate the Patents for a period of five years from April 24, 2018. To date, no royalties have been paid.

 

On February 1, 2024, our board of directors approved entering into the Amendment No. 01 to Convertible Debenture (Secured) Term Debenture with the University pursuant to which, effective January 17, 2024, section (c) of the recitals of the Convertible Debenture (Secured) Term Debenture effective April 24, 2017 was amended to the following:

 

“(c) the date that is seven (7) years from the Issue Date; or”

 

Section 3.1 of the Debenture is amended to the following:

 

3.1 Payback on the Principal Sum will commence over a four (4) year period upon the earlier of the following (each a “Payback Period”): (a) three (3) years following the Payor achieving positive ear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ization for two (2) consecutive quarters; or (b) the date that is seven (7) years from the Issue Date.

 

Section 3.2 of the Debenture is amended to the following:

 

“3.2 The Payor shall be required to pay the Payee, in quarterly installments over a four (4) year period commencing from the start of the Payback Period, the following:

 

(a) Ninety-Three Thousand Seven Hundred and Fifty Canadian Dollars ($93,750.00 CDN); and

 

(b) interest accrued on the Principal Sum on a declining balance; and

 

(c) all costs associated with protecting the Technology.”

 

For the nine months ended September 30, 2024, and 2023, the Company recorded interest expense of $12,008 and $28,275, respectively. As of September 30, 2024 and December 31, 2023, the debenture liability totaled $1,110,300 and $1,099,250, respectively.
